The practice, known as the 0 km scheme, exploded in popularity. A car that would normally take months to deliver could be obtained in mere hours, with a shiny new badge and zero mileage, even though it was technically a used vehicle. Experts estimate that by 2024, over 2 million of these vehicles had entered the used car market in China, now accessible to Russian buyers seeking affordability amid rising sanctions and import tariffs.
